من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ب
م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- نسخة قابلة للطباعة

+- من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ب (http://vb4arb.com/vb)
+-- قسم : قسم لغة الفيجوال بيسك V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=182)
+--- قسم : قسم اسئلة VB.NET (http://vb4arb.com/vb/forumdisplay.php?fid=183)
+--- الموضوع : مشكلة في تقرير كريستال ريبورت مع فيجوال2017 (/showthread.php?tid=24811)



م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- xpres - 05-05-18

السلام عليكم
اشتغلت على كريستال ريبورت ساب مع فيجوال 2017
وبعد الانتهء من المشروع نزلت البرنامج على جهاز اخر ولم تعمل التقارير تظهر ايرور


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- عبدالله الدوسري - 05-05-18

System.IO.FileNotFoundException: 
الملف log4net أو أحد الملفات المرتبطة به غير موجود
The system cannot find the file specified
لا يمكن للنظام العثور على الملف المحدد


فيه ملف ناقص


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- محمد كريّم - 05-05-18

(05-05-18, 01:57 PM)عبدالله الدوسري كتب : System.IO.FileNotFoundException: 
الملف log4net أو أحد الملفات المرتبطة به غير موجود
The system cannot find the file specified
لا يمكن للنظام العثور على الملف المحدد


فيه ملف ناقص


ملف log4net
يمكن الغاء هذا المرجع من المشروع references
او ادخل على اعدادات النشر وحدد هذا الملف واختر له include بحيث يتم تصديره مع البرنامج


او انسخ ملف log4net الى مجلد البرنامج


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- عبدالله الدوسري - 05-05-18

أخي الكريم الأخطاء واضحة 
System.InvalidCastException: 
Unable to cast COM object of type 
'CrystalDecisions.ReportAppServer.Controllers.ReportSourceClass
to interface type 
'CrystalDecisions.ReportAppServer.Controllers.ISCRReportSource'

خطاء في تحويل الهيئة أو النوع
أنت تحاول تحويل ReportSourceClass إلى ISCRReportSource
هذا يعني أن هذا النوع مختلف عن الآخر ولا يمكن إعادة هيئة ReportSourceClass  ليصبح بهيئة ISCRReportSource



أنت تقوم بعمل Casting بشكل خاطئ


الخطاء يبداء من هذا السطر : عن الضغط على الزر ( Cmd2_Click ) في النافذة ( FrmT08 ) في السطر ( 706 )
at LABORATORY_2018.FrmT08.Cmd2_Click(Object sender, EventArgs e) in E:\Xpres\LABORATORY 2018\LABORATORY 2018\Frm\FrmT08.vb:line 706



أرفق الكود لنلقي نظرة .


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- محمد كريّم - 06-05-18

هل ثبتت الـ runtime على الجهاز


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- xpres - 06-05-18

نعم اخي الكريم


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- عبدالله الدوسري - 06-05-18

الواضح أن البرنامج لا يستطيع تحميل المكتبة أو أنها غير موجودة

قم بتثبيت 
SAP Crystal Reports runtime engine for .NET

[attachment=17927]


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- xpres - 08-05-18

بارك اللعه فيك اخي 
كيف اعرف اسم المكتبة الناقصة؟


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- SAM2727 - 12-06-20

(08-05-18, 11:30 AM)xpres كتب : بارك اللعه فيك اخي 
كيف اعرف اسم المكتبة الناقصة؟

لدى نفس المشكلة ولايص اتمنا لمن يصل الى حل يساعدنى
لاننى مبتدا واتمنى شرح مبسط حتى اتبعة خطوة خطوة واسف على الطلب


RE: مشكلة في تقرير كريستال ريبورت مع فيجوال2017 - rochdi191 - 13-06-20

تفضل اخي
https://origin.softwaredownloads.sap.com/public/file/0020000000543482020